The Frigidaire FFCM1155US is a compact countertop microwave designed for convenience and efficiency. With a 1.1 cubic foot capacity and 1000 watts of cooking power, it features multiple cooking presets, a digital display, and a sleek stainless steel finish. This microwave is perfect for reheating, defrosting, and cooking a variety of foods quickly and evenly. |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Cooking Power | 1000 watts for efficient cooking |
| Capacity | 1.1 cubic feet for versatile cooking |
| Cooking Presets | One-touch options for popcorn, pizza, and more |
| Digital Display | Easy-to-read display for time and settings |
| Turntable | Rotates food for even cooking |
| Child Lock | Prevents accidental use by children |

|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Microwave not heating | Power supply issue | Check outlet and ensure microwave is plugged in. |
| Turntable not rotating | Improper placement | Ensure turntable is seated correctly on the support. |
| Unusual noise | Foreign object | Check for any objects inside the microwave. |
| Control panel unresponsive | Power interruption | Unplug and replug the microwave to reset. |
Reset: Unplug for 10 seconds to reset the microwave.
